摘要

PURPOSE: A system for securing cutting force of a water jet cutting system is provided to analyze effects influenced on flux conditions of a nozzle by analyzing relation between pressure distribution of the system and pump pressure. CONSTITUTION: Friction and shape loss of pipe lines are analyzed by a characteristic curve method formed by using a mass conservation equation and a momentum conservation equation of the flow. As a result, a system for securing cutting force of a water jet cutting system estimates the effect for both pipe elements and the degree of pressure drop changed according to the time, analyzes excessive pressure change formed by an operation condition such as the opening and closing of a valve, and accordingly provides reference pressure of a design to keep structural integrity of the whole system.
